This range drill is perfect if you struggle with early extension or keep finding the hosel with your irons. By setting up with the ball off the heel and swinging to miss it on the inside, you learn how to keep the club working on a better path. Then, using the same setup, striking the ball off the toe trains you to return the club to the center of the face. This helps you find the sweet spot again and produces much cleaner contact.
